Corona Vaccine Distribution to start in 3 Days in Saudi Arabia

60

The Minister of Health in Saudi Arabia, Dr. Tawfiq Al-Rabiah announced the arrival of the first shipment of Corona vaccine dose in the Kingdom, He reviewed a sample of the Covid-19 vaccine, indicating that the first batch arrived in Saudi Arabia Today’s morning.

He said, in his statements during the 2021 Budget Forum, “The distribution of the Corona vaccine will begin in the next 3 days, adding that, I am pleased to announce to everyone, citizens and residents, the vaccine will be provided free of charge to everyone in Saudi Arabia.

It is expected that the Corona pandemic will end when most of the community receives the vaccine, and when cases decrease dramatically, and specialized experts consider it the right time to raise the precautions, he added.

The Ministry of Health announced the opening of registration for the Corona vaccine and appealed to citizens and resident expatriates to register through the “Sehhaty” application to take the Corona (Covid-19) vaccine, stressing that the vaccine is safe and protects you and your loved ones from infection with the virus

The Saudi Data and Artificial Intelligence Authority (SADAA) said earlier, that an appointment booking service for the (Covid-19) vaccine will be added soon through the “Tawakolna” application, and this will be announced through the official “Tawakolna” channels: the application, the website, and the communication social accounts.

SADAA called on all users of the “Tawakolna” application to update the application through the (Google Play), (App Store), and (App Gallery) stores.

Saudi Arabia’s Ministry of Health has announced that there are 100,546 people have so far registered for the COVID-19 vaccine via the “Sehhaty” app.

The Ministry of Health announced the start of registration for the COVID-19 vaccine on Tuesday, Dec. 15, for all citizens and residents through the Sehhaty app.

Saudi Arabia last week approved the use of the vaccine developed by Pfizer and BioNTec.
